What is Gradescope?

Gradescope is an AI-assisted grading platform designed primarily for educators in higher education and K-12. It helps instructors and teaching assistants streamline the process of evaluating a wide variety of assignments, from traditional paper-based exams to complex coding projects and homework submissions, by leveraging artificial intelligence to enhance efficiency and consistency.

One of Gradescope's core capabilities is its ability to handle both digitally submitted and scanned paper assignments. For scanned work, instructors can define rubrics directly within the platform, and the AI assists by identifying and grouping similar answers, allowing for bulk grading. This significantly reduces the time spent on repetitive tasks. For coding assignments, Gradescope integrates with various programming environments to automatically run tests and provide immediate feedback to students, while also giving instructors a detailed overview of code correctness and common errors.

Beyond just speeding up the grading process, Gradescope offers robust analytics features. Educators can view detailed statistics on assignment performance, identifying common misconceptions or areas where students struggled. This data can inform future teaching strategies and help pinpoint specific learning gaps across a class. The platform also supports dynamic rubric adjustments, meaning changes made to a rubric item are automatically applied to all previously graded submissions, ensuring fairness and consistency.
